An Army Sergeant First Class Airborne is a highly skilled and experienced non-commissioned officer in the United States Army. They serve as leaders within their units and are responsible for the training, welfare, and discipline of their soldiers. As an airborne soldier, they have completed specialized training to conduct military operations by means of parachute insertion.
Their duties include planning and executing combat operations, supervising and mentoring junior soldiers, and ensuring the unit's readiness for deployment. They are trained in various combat skills, including weapons proficiency, tactical operations, and medical training. Additionally, they may be tasked with advising and assisting foreign military forces during joint operations.

Estonia, located in Northern Europe, is a small country with a population of approximately 1.3 million people. It covers an area of around 45,000 square kilometers, making it one of the smallest countries in the European Union. Despite its size, Estonia has made significant advancements in technology and digital innovation, earning it the nickname "e-Estonia."
